FLNG Gimi arrives at Greater Tortue Ahmeyim Field

OSLO, Norway — The FLNG Gimi vessel has reached the Greater Tortue Ahmeyim (GTA) field location offshore Mauritania and Senegal following a voyage from the Seatrium conversion yard in Singapore.

Supplier Golar LNG has notified GTA operator bp of the arrival.

Upon completion of preparatory activities, the vessel will be directed to its berth at the projects’ hub for subsequent connection to the offshore gas pipeline.

In the meantime, Golar LNG and bp have agreed that FLNG Gimi will proceed to moor offshore Tenerife in the Canary Islands while awaiting completion of the preparatory program.

The vessel is due to operate on the GTA Field for the next 20 years.
